#367edb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#367edb is composed of 21.2% red, 49.4% green and 85.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 75.3% cyan, 42.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 213.8 degrees, a saturation of 69.6% and a lightness of 53.5%. #367edb color hex could be obtained by blending #6cfcff with #0000b7.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

#367edb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#367edb has RGB values of R:54, G:126, B:219 and CMYK values of C:0.75, M:0.42, Y:0,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 3571419.

Hex triplet 367edb #367edb
RGB Decimal 54, 126, 219 rgb(54,126,219)
RGB Percent 21.2, 49.4, 85.9 rgb(21.2%,49.4%,85.9%)
CMYK 75, 42, 0, 14
HSL 213.8°, 69.6, 53.5 hsl(213.8,69.6%,53.5%)
HSV (or HSB) 213.8°, 75.3, 85.9
Web Safe 3366cc #3366cc
CIE-LAB 52.751, 9.562, -53.984
XYZ 21.765, 20.819, 69.885
xyY 0.194, 0.185, 20.819
CIE-LCH 52.751, 54.824, 280.044
CIE-LUV 52.751, -25.861, -84.842
Hunter-Lab 45.628, 5.301, -58.872
Binary 00110110, 01111110, 11011011

Shades and Tints of #367edb

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03080f is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#367edb is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#737373 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#677588 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#5981da Protanopia 1% of men
  • #3086dc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#00919b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#4c80da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#3283db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#138ab2 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
